"Every December, boards rush budgets and surprise owners with assessments.
It’s like waiting until December to adjust business expenses. 📊
Ask for a draft budget after June closeout — a midyear forecast keeps things proactive, not reactive.
Predictability builds trust."

Biggest surprise I find during building walkthroughs?
Boiler controls.
Boards think they’re fine—until they aren’t.
LL97 requires sensors in 25% of units. Most buildings miss it.
If you’re due in 2026, read this before winter hits. ❄️
Boiler controls are almost always the hidden challenge in walkthroughs. A little attention now can save huge headaches later.
